Pretty much the best PVR you can buy. Where do I start:

  • 4K compatible
  • 4 Tuners with up to 6 Simultaneous Recordings
  • CRID support (so you get perfect start and stop times… no more padding)
  • Netflix
  • Stan
  • Catch Up Apps (for Ten, Nine, ABC, SBS, Seven, plus any available PayTV channels)
  • DLNA Media Sharing (works with Plex, etc)
  • Internet-based EPG (so Series Tags, etc work perfectly)
  • Optional PayTV from $6/month (National Geographic, ESPN, Disney, E!, MTV, etc)
  • Wireless Internet support
  • 1Tb HDD
  • Multiroom available with the optional Mini (includes view and management of recordings)
  • Frequently updated (current firmware is Cascade, Daintree is about to be released)
  • Designed and Built for Australia

Negatives

  • No ad skipping (not such a problem as it does support backtracking)

  • Do you need to pay monthly to use Fetch Mighty if you don't get the extra channels? Is it free to record free to air stuff?

    EDIT: Found the answer "Buy the Fetch box for $399 RRP and pay a $1 one-off activation fee. There is no ongoing monthly subscription for the Starter Pack. *Movie Box is an extra $1/month for retail customers."

    • +2

      There is no ongoing fee to use the Fetch box. You can if you want to pay $1/month for Movie Box or you could pay $6/month for each of the 4 channel packs. A discount applies if you want all 4. You could also pay for Stan or Netflix.

      It works just fine without paying for any extra channels.

  • When does this sale end? Can HN price match as I want to use my giftc card

    • +1

      There are actually two sales here stacked on top of each other (which is why the price is so good).

      • The Good Guys sale price to $299 (ends on the 3rd January) (Regular price is $399)
      • A 10% EBay discount (unknown end date, but likely today only).

      Harvey Norman will allow you to price match the The Good Guys sale price, but not the final eBay discounted price (as this is an eBay only sale).
